Vice President of Investment Analysis

2 weeks ago


Norfolk, Virginia, United States PRA Group Full time

Join PRA Group, a forward-thinking organization that significantly contributes to the global financial landscape.

Position Overview:

As a key leader, you will oversee critical functions and multiple related areas. Your role will involve driving results through a team of managers and senior professionals. You will leverage your extensive knowledge of PRA, technology, and the broader economic or social implications of our operations. You will be accountable for budget planning and justification, ensuring the performance of strategically vital functions. Your responsibilities will include developing and executing strategic initiatives that align with our corporate objectives on a regional and global scale. You will engage with various stakeholders, including senior leadership, external partners, and regulatory bodies, to negotiate and influence essential matters impacting PRA. Additionally, you will identify and tackle complex challenges across technical, operational, and organizational domains, fostering collaboration and relationships both internally and externally, and establishing yourself as a recognized leader within the organization.

Professional Experience, Skills, and Qualifications:

  • Deep understanding of Discount Cash Flow Modeling.
  • Proven experience in Investment Analytics, Financial Services, or the non-performing loan sector.
  • Extensive background in Investment Analytics and SQL.
  • Demonstrated management experience in analytics.

Core Competencies:

  • Exceptional communication skills to translate complex procedures into clear documentation.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ities utilizing data analysis and statistical tools.
  • Effective management skills to mentor and develop team members.
  • Capability to enhance processes through innovative solutions and automation.
  • Outstanding project management skills with meticulous attention to detail.

Technical Expertise:

  • Proficiency in investment and forecasting strategies along with data analysis.
  • Strong financial and analytical capabilities, including loan underwriting processes and financial modeling.
  • In-depth knowledge of investment metrics and indicators.
  • Expertise in SQL programming and computerized modeling techniques.
  • Experience in integrating automation into processes and reporting.
  • Advanced financial modeling skills using regression and sensitivity analysis.

Educational Background:

  • Bachelor's degree in a STEM or quantitative discipline.
  • Advanced degrees or certifications such as MS, MBA, CFA; Actuarial certifications are preferred.

Leadership Responsibilities:

You will supervise employees, develop the Investment Analytics function, collaborate across departments, and conduct quantitative analyses.

Portfolio Underwriting:

Your role will include managing pricing for portfolio acquisitions, interpreting trends, and making recommendations to optimize portfolio performance.

Portfolio Analytics:

You will monitor portfolio performance, develop reporting mechanisms, and work with various departments to enhance insights.

Additional Duties:

You will drive investment analytics processes, present impact analyses, and design alternative strategies for portfolio evaluations.

Team Leadership:

You will be responsible for managing team members, fostering their development, engagement, and ensuring compliance within the organization.
